public concern vs public concerns

Both 'public concern' and 'public concerns' are correct, but they are used in different contexts. 'Public concern' is singular and refers to a general worry or interest shared by the public as a whole. 'Public concerns' is plural and refers to multiple specific worries or interests held by the public.

public concern

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English.

Use 'public concern' when referring to a general worry or interest shared by the public as a whole.

Examples:

  • Public concern about climate change is growing.
  • The government must address public concern over healthcare access.

public concerns

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English.

Use 'public concerns' when referring to multiple specific worries or interests held by the public.

Examples:

  • The survey highlighted various public concerns about education.
  • Politicians need to address public concerns regarding safety issues.
